This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Mexico.
• Receive requests through the portal, phone, or email; document the complete scope, including photos, access information, and priority tagging.
• Classify requests by Priority (P0–P3) and according to building/owner guidelines; verify warranty, recall, or recurring issues.
• Conduct pre-diagnosis to minimize truck rolls (such as simple resets, filter sizes, breaker checks, and shutoff guidance).
• Assign requests to the appropriate vendor or technician based on trade, service level agreement (SLA), geographical area, availability, and cost.
• Create and update daily and weekly schedules; confirm tenant access, lockbox codes, pet/alarms, and parking arrangements.
• Generate and monitor Not-to-Exceed (NTE) amounts; obtain necessary approvals when required.
• Coordinate with licensed vendors (HVAC, plumbing, electrical, appliance, roofing, etc.).
• Ensure that Certificates of Insurance (COI), W-9s, and licenses are up to date; validate arrival and completion with photo evidence and written diagnoses.
• Request quotes for jobs exceeding NTE amounts; compare scope and pricing; route for approval.
• Provide clear estimated times of arrival (ETAs), preparation steps (such as water shutoff and clearing access), and progress updates.
• Set expectations regarding lead times for parts and follow-ups; confirm tenant satisfaction upon completion.
• Escalate issues sensitively when work affects health, safety, or habitability.
• Maintain seasonal preventive maintenance (PM) calendars (for boilers/furnaces, gutters, dryer vents, smoke/CO checks, and filter changes).
• Batch and schedule PMs to minimize tenant disruption and travel time; track completion of tasks.
• Ensure work orders include diagnosis, materials, labor, before and after photos, and time stamps.
• Match invoices to work orders, verify against NTE amounts, route exceptions, and submit to accounting on the same day.
• Follow the P0/P1 emergency Standard Operating Procedure (SOP) for gas, water, and electrical hazards, no-heat issues, and lockouts.
• Coordinate on-call vendors, city services, and temporary mitigation efforts.
• Produce daily and weekly reports on SLA adherence, work-in-progress aging, cost variance, and vendor performance.
• Identify repeat issues and recommend root-cause solutions (such as access hardware, part stocking, and vendor changes).
